WebCommon cracked tooth treatments include: Bonding: Plastic resin is used to fill in the fracture. Cosmetic contouring: Rough edge rounding and polishing smooths out the broken tooth. Crown: A porcelain or ceramic cap is fitted over the fractured tooth. Often used when you don’t have enough of your natural tooth for a veneer. WebGum recession is when your gum tissue pulls away from your teeth, exposing the roots underneath. It’s caused by a number of factors, including aggressive brushing, smoking and even genetics. Treatments include antibiotics, antimicrobial mouth rinses and surgery. Gum recession can’t be reversed, but treatment can prevent it from getting worse.
